Аннотация:
I derive the effective phase of the spin precession for a neutral particle with spin 1/2 moving in a
superposition of constant and radio frequency fields. The fields are perpendicular to each other at all
times, and the radio frequency field is slowly rotating with angular speed . The derivation is
accomplished with the help of the exact solution of the Schrödinger equation. I show that the
geometrical or Berry phase is the linear term in the power series expansion of the effective phase
in terms of . I also discuss the role of the Berry phase in the experimental search for an electric
dipole moment of the neutron with ultracold neutrons. © 2008 American Association of Physics Teachers.
